Compare Whitney to Pahrump
This post compares Whitney, Nevada to Pahrump, Nevada across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.
Dimension | Whitney (CDP) | Pahrump (CDP) |
---|---|---|
Population | 43,955 | 35,812 |
Income (median) | $34,805 | $40,041 |
Home Value (median) | $142,200 | $137,400 |
White | 48% | 84% |
Black | 11% | 3% |
Asian | 11% | 2% |
With Kids | 33% | 17% |
Age (median) | 35 | 54 |
Rentals | 48% | 27% |
